    sorry about the lack of specifics to the previous post what i am working on is a 46 hudson truck my parking brake cables are hosed the armored housing is crumbling although the brackets and the ends are reuseable with some cleanup effort what do most folks do for this are there some other types of cables that cross over or do most folks remanufacture thier own or are tthere some nos ones or used in god shape available best regards g

    I used a set from a car. soaked and cleaned and freed them up.worked grease all thrugh the housing made up a connector link a few inches long to make the difference between the truck and car length. Works great.
